When it comes to finding the perfect credit card that will suit your everyday needs, there are a lot of factors to consider. But, if you’re looking for a customizable rewards program that will benefit your daily spending with 3% cash back on categories you actually have use for, then the Bank of America Customized Cash Rewards card is a great fit. 

This card charges no annual fee, and you get 0% APR for 15 billing cycles for purchases. After the APR intro expires, it varies between 13.99% and 23.99%, and you’ll need a good or excellent credit score to apply. Its sign-up bonus offers a $200 online cash reward after you make a minimum of $1000 in purchases in the first three months of account opening.

The online application is simple; you can do so by following a few easy steps. Firstly, you will need to access the Bank of America official website. Then, click on the “credit cards” option on the top menu and find the “cash back credit cards”. The Bank of America Customized Cash Rewards card should be the first alternative to show up on your screen once it’s been redirected. 

After that, click on “apply now” and fill in the form with your personal and financial information. Read the Terms and Conditions before agreeing to them and click on “save and continue”. If your request is approved, you should receive an e-mail or a phone call with more detailed information about your new product. 

Apply using the app

Even though Bank of America provides many mobile apps to manage your expenses, it doesn’t offer credit card applications. You can contact the bank’s customer service by calling the number 800.732.9194 if you have any questions about the Bank of America Customized Cash Rewards card.
